How Power Lines Affect El Monte Residents

El Monte has 58 transmission lines and 37 substations within 5 miles of the city center. This includes 1 line carrying 345 kV or more — the highest voltage class, which produces stronger ELF fields over a wider area. For homes near these corridors, distance is critical: ELF drops off sharply, but high-voltage lines have a larger impact zone than lower-voltage infrastructure.

Substations Near El Monte

With 37 substations in the area, El Monte has significant power distribution infrastructure. These are the points where high-voltage power is stepped down for local use. Each one creates a localized ELF field — if you live within a few hundred meters of one, it likely contributes to your score. The map shows exactly where they are.

How many cell towers are in El Monte?
El Monte has 727 registered cell towers, of which 98 are 5G. That's a density of 19.9/mi² across the city's 36.5 square miles.
Is 5G available in El Monte?
Yes, El Monte has 98 active 5G towers. 5G uses higher-frequency RF signals and typically requires more antennas placed closer together, which can increase localized RF exposure.
